Examining FCC complaint metrics for area code 800 from 2014 to 2023 reveals notable shifts in communication preferences. Wireless/mobile complaints rose, peaking in 2019, whereas wired complaints declined sharply post-2018. VOIP complaints maintained steadiness recently, suggesting a shift in communication modes. Complaints on call types highlight an increase in prerecorded voice call grievances, especially peaking in 2019, while live voice call complaints decreased after reaching a peak in 2017. Notably, no abandoned call complaints were reported in 2022 and 2023. Complaints related to telemarketing, unwanted calls, and robocalls peaked in the mid-2010s. However, by 2023, these complaint types had notably decreased, indicating changing consumer engagements and regulatory impacts.

I just got my new number on the Feb 18th. Since then, pretty much the second the phone turned on, Ive been getting collection calls for someone who no longer has this number. I was in telesales previously so I politely told the rep that this was no longer that persons number and to put me on the do not call list. NOW i know they have 24-48 hours to remove me and today is the 22nd which is a SUNDAY and I received 2 calls today! The rep told me today that my number was qued yes****ay to be taken out, but this is not correct. I have call records of them contacting me since the day my phone was turned on, and I am POSITIVE - for sure- that I asked to be put on the do not call list on the 18th. I was nice, then I was angry, and Now I am ****ed. Quit calling me!

These people called my roommate's cell phone looking for me, which is weird to begin with, why wouldn't they just call me? Anyway, they left a number for me to call back, and when I dialed it they tried to get me to give them my social security number to access my "account" information. I don't have, nor have I ever had, an account with these people. There is so****ing very off here, it's almost like they're trying to steal personal info. Very shady.
